Sheik Ali Mohamed Hussein, an official with Al-Shabab — Somalia's most powerful militant group — said Friday that the food was expired.

Photos of the burning showed white bags of wheat bearing an American flag and the stamp USAID — the US

government's aid arm. Other bags were stamped World Food Program. Some photos showed what appeared to be old, clumpy maize.

Peter Smerdon, a spokesman for WFP, said he was checking on reports of the food burning and couldn't immediately comment. He said that WFP does not provide food for distribution that is expired.
